Eataly

The first Eataly opened in Turin, Italy, in 2007 and is based on distributing high-quality agricultural products based on leitmotifs such as sustainability, responsibility, and sharing. Oscar Farinetti turned an old vermouth factory into a store, which includes multiple restaurants, a bakery, a deli and a marketplace. Its goal is to bring all of Italian culinary tradition under one roof and to promote a new way of eating in the world inspired by Italian traditions and cuisines.

Eataly focuses on selling local, artisanal foods, and it also offers education and cooking classes. Customers can learn about the history of a product or how it is made, and staff members are encouraged to discuss these topics with shoppers. The Flatiron store is the largest in the chain and has more than doubled its best revenue estimates since opening in 2010.

In addition to food, the Turin-based company sells a variety of Italian wines and other beverages at its stores. The company has over 27 locations worldwide, including 10 in its native Italy. The company is preparing to launch a site in Istanbul and Dubai and will continue to seek out new markets for expansion.

The Eataly model aims to revolutionize retail and food production. But while the company has adopted some of the ideals of alternative food movements, it would be delusional to expect a private corporation with the financial resources of Eataly to become a true revolutionary force. Moreover, smaller artisanal Italian producers struggle to survive due to price inflation, bureaucracy, and competition with cheaper imported goods.
